Visit to the Magazzino del Caffé – ICIVenice

On Thursday 14 July, the VDW team was hosted by ICIVenice – Magazzino del caffè, together with Prof. Eugenio Farina and some of his students from the Italian Design School in Padua and Aphrodite Cultural Association of Venice, to speak the “Philosophical Research Laboratory / Anthropological on Design” project.
The Laboratory directed by Professor Farina, sees students working for six weeks on 4 specific themes:

– Trasfunctionality,
– Weak Homes,
– Industrial Sculpturing,
– Metamarkets.

In particular, the latter subject is followed closely by the Cultural Assosciation Aphrodite of Venice, which is promoting projects that make the city of Venice more accessible for people with disabilities.
The Laboratory conceived and directed by Professor Farina will allow students to work on these issues and so develop the works that have as their focus the radical rethinking of the design of objects. The ICIVenice greeted with much enthusiasm this project and will host, during the Venice Design Week, the exhibition of works created by the students. The ICIVenice, a non-profit organization, situated in Campo San Simon Grando, in the district of Santa Croce, has always been a meeting place between different cultures and arts, particularly ethnographic arts world. The place,young but linked to the history of Venice, is located in a former warehouse of coffee and provides a great connection between the design projects and cultural projects. It is therefore ideal for the exhibition of these works to be displayed during the Venice Design Week.
